Local News: Mr. Wm. Sereney has commenced the erection of a modern bakery alongside his residence on King Street.
According to the government, manufacturing statistics covering the year 1922, Toronto is the leading industrial city of the province of Ontario with 11,811 establishments employing 78,888 persons.
Almost every person in this community is glad to see the fine, two-room new school that has been built at Elmside during the summer. The board has been fortunate in securing two capable teachers, Miss Smail for the juniors and Miss Amm for the senior room.
Miss Maria A. Hodgins is having a dwelling house built on the lot west of H.T. Argue’s on Main Street.
In the matter of electric light items, $1,837.50 per year for 25 years will install the proposed light and power scheme and provide for the present debts of the council. More than this amount was paid per year for gasolene alone to run the old plant.
The Corporation of Shawville acknowledges with thanks a cheque from the Western Assurance Co., through their local agent for $2,000, the full amount of the insurance risk on the municipal lighting plant destroyed by fire on Sept. 20.
